肿瘤坏死因子联合化疗药物抗Walker-256肿瘤细胞的研究  被引量:2

Effects of TNF alone and Incombination with Antitumor Chemicals on Carcinosarcoma in vitro

摘  要:目的 :研究重组人肿瘤坏死因子 (rhTNF)及其联合化疗药物的体外杀伤肿瘤细胞的作用。方法 :采用体外细胞毒方法 (MTT)及流式细胞仪分析法检测重组人肿瘤坏死因子或 /和阿霉素 (ADM)对大鼠Walker 2 5 6肿瘤细胞作用后的细胞毒性及细胞分裂周期各时象的变化。结果 :rhTNF有很强的抗瘤活性 ,与阴性对照组比较有显著差异 (P <0 .0 1) ,并有很好的量效关系 (Υ =0 .9811) ,与ADM联用表现有协同增强细胞毒性 ;rhTNF使G2、S期细胞减少 ,增殖指数 (PI)降低 ,与ADM联用 ,其作用更加显著。结论 :rhTNF与ADM联用对Walker 2 5 6肿瘤细胞有协同增强的杀伤作用。Objective: To investigate the effects of rhTNF alone and in combination with antitumor chemicals on Walker-256 cell line in vitro. Methods: the cytotoxic activity in vitro were be examined by MTT method and the flow cytometry(FCM) analysis and alteration of every phase of cell cycle for rhTNF or (and) Adriamycin(ADM) against Walker-256 cell line. Results: rhTNF had a strong activity of antitumor in vitro and good dose-effect relationship(r=0.9811). Compared with negative control group, the effect of rhTNF was significant (P<0.01); rhTNF with ADM had a synergistic enhancement of antitumor activity in vitro. RhTNF alone reduced s-phase and G2-phase cells, meanwhile, Proliferation Idex (PI) declined, combining with ADM, this kind of effect was more significant. Conclusion: rhTNF in combination with ADM had a synergististic enhancement of antitumor activity in vitro.
